This greatest hits compilation by Genesis was originally released in 1999. In 2007, the album was re-realeased as a 2 disc set with extra bonus tracks to coincide with the group's reunion tour. The newest edition CD is labeled as 'limited tour edition' but is still widely available to purchase. The album contains a mix of tracks from all eras of the band's creativity. Most of the tracks feature Phil Collins on vocals and are songs produced when the band were reduced to the trio of Collins, guitarist Mike Rutherford and keyboard maestro Tony Banks. Genesis for those that dont know were a 70's rock band with peter gabriel as their lead singer, who was replaced soemtime later by the drummer phil collins. More of a cult rock band at the time they morphed into a commercial single/album/stadium selling band in the 1980's. With phil collins up front they produced a range of hits in the 80's and early 90's. This best of cd contains 18 tracks from genesis and no solo phil collins tracks.
